    Material is imported by local vendor by sea on behalf of you.Here local vendor adds profits margin with material value.
    You need to pay customs duties to clear material from them.
    Material is cleared from customs by another freight agent on behalf of you.
    In SAP,
    Create a separate or single import pricing procedure according to duties involved in importing ,
    You need to assign import schema to local vendor master.
    Other purchasing steps will be same as import purchasing process.

    Hi Balakrishna,
    If clients asking you tshow the stock which is only possible when if carry out GR in the respective plant in that ase only stco will show or in othe way is in STO stock will as in transist. Without doing GR how the stock will updated /Show.
    But you can Map with creation of Logical plant which i uite normal in Bonded storage process as and when required pay the duty and release the material which bulk purchase and material will be stored at Cutom as and when reqyured pay the Duty and receipt the material through STO in the same way you can map.
    1) You can create Port as a plant
    2) For high sea material tracking ,recieve the material through MIGO -Movement type 103 (No acunting documents  will generate)
    3) MIRO for Customs dept
    4) MIGO 105 at port plant to recieve the material at Port( accounting documents for inventory will generate )
    5) MIRO for Import Vendor
    6) perform STO from port to manufacturing plant. Hope this will helps you.

    Regards

  • Configure PO document type for "High sea Sale"

    Dear sir,
    Pl. tell me step by step how can i configure new Document type of Purchase order for "High sea Sale" business senerio without GR.
    Thanks/
    Anurag

    Hi,
    In normal case, when you do GR w.r.t. a Normal PO then system updates Stock Quantity as well as Stock Value of Material.
    But in case of High Seas PO, you don't want GR to happen, you want to carry out LIV directly based on PO. So in this case there won't be Stock Quantity updation as well as Stock Value updation i.e. Expense Account will get psted during LIV against Vendor Account. So your High Seas PO should be account assigned PO.
    So to achieve this, create a separate document type for High Seas PO with allowed Item Category as Blank" i.e. Standard.
    Path: - SPRO > MM > Purchasing > Purchase Order > Define Document Types
    OME9 - Create an Account Assignment Category as "Z" (High Seas PO) by copying "K" and in the detailed screen of the same deactivate "Goods Receipt" indicator.
